Part One: The Dos

When it comes to pairing ties with short-sleeved shirts, there are several key principles to follow. First and foremost, balance is key. Too much contrast can make an outfit look cluttered or overwhelming, while too little contrast can result in a bland and uninspired look. To strike the right balance, consider one of two approaches.

Option One: Monochromatic

This approach involves wearing a solid color tie with a solid color shirt. For example, a navy blue tie with a white or light gray short-sleeved shirt would create a clean and modern look. This method works well for those who prefer a simple and understated style, or for those who are dressing for a formal occasion where minimalism is expected.

Option Two: Contrasting Colors

Alternatively, you might choose to wear a tie with a short-sleeved shirt that features a contrasting color. For instance, a red tie with a blue or green shirt creates visual interest and can add warmth and energy to your outfit. This option is particularly effective for those who wish to make a bold statement, or for those seeking to stand out from the crowd.

While there are many ways to successfully pair ties with short-sleeved shirts, there are also some common mistakes that should be avoided. Here are a few guidelines to keep in mind:

Avoid Over-Tieing: Tightening your tie too tightly can create an unnatural and uncomfortable look, while loosening it too much can make your neck look larger than it actually is. Find a happy medium by adjusting the length of your tie to fit comfortably around your neck without being too tight or too loose.

Avoid Too Many Patterns: While patterns can add interest and dimension to an outfit, too many can clash and distract from your clothing. Stick to one pattern per garment (e.g. one pattern on your tie, another on your shirt), or opt for more subtle patterns that blend together seamlessly.

Avoid Wearing Bright or Bold Ties With Dark Shirts: While bright or bold ties can add personality and flair to an outfit, they may be too overwhelming when paired with dark shirts. For best results, try pairing brighter ties with lighter shirts, or vice versa.
